L/O 2: Evaluate the impact of one key concept or approach upon children’s learning and development and the practitioners role in this provision
  1. 3. For this learning outcome think of one approach or concept we use in early years to support children's learning and development
    1. 4. Approaches or concepts you may wish to discuss could be;.
      1. 4a) child centred approach
        1. 4b) Holistic approach to child development and children's learning
          1. 4c) The concept of Adult led activities
            1. 4d) Free Flow play approach
              1. 4e) Concept of outdoor play
                1. 4f) The concept of enabling eviroments
                  1. 4g) Or one theoretial approach like Piaget, Montessori, Froebel, Steiner or Bandura and how this has impacted on practice
                    1. 5) when you decide on the key concept or approach you want to discuss in your essay, evaluate the impact of using the concept or approach has upon children's learning and development
                      1. 6) For example, if you discussed outdoor play as a concept you need to be make references to theorists like Froebel, Steiner, Isaacs, forest schools when evaluating theories which have influenced outdoor play.
                        1. 7) what is the role of th e practiitoner within the approach/concept you are evaluating?- Remember evaluations are analysing key points and campaign and contrasting facts using appropriate sources to evidence your work
      2. review all the resources from weeks 1-8 and decide which concept most interests you.
